Welcome to Day 2 of the $1150 Main Event at The Poker Palace

Day 2 of the $1150 Main Event gets underway shortly, and with 312 entrants so far, the prize pool will be over a massive $300,000. The day will start with 100 qualifiers from the four earlier Day 1’s, and will be added to with some late registrations, which is open until the end of the second level today.

The chip leaders that everyone will be chasing coming into the day are Dean Boskovic Sr (426,500), Emran Abu (412,500), John Sormi (356,000), and Marco Peri (350,500). At the other end of the scale, over 20 players will start with less than half the average chip stack (156,000) and will be looking to grind their way into the final day tomorrow.

Other players in the field to watch include Joe Antar, winner of the recent High Roller last Dec who also has a 3rd in the 2019 Sydney Champs under his belt, Jarrod Thatcher runner-up in the High Roller event this series, and Australian Poker Hall of Famer Grant Levy, who can never be underestimated.

Blind durations will now be a very comfortable 60 minutes, re-starting at 1,000/2,000/2,000 and there will be 10 levels today, or down to the final table.
